Ohio Man Questioned About Port Of Charleston Bomb Threat

A man in custody in Ohio is being questioned about the "dirty bomb" threat at the Port of Charleston yesterday evening. 

Coast Guard officials say the man was arrested on unrelated charges, but the FBI is interested in what he has to say about the threat. Federal authorities shut down the area and searched the ship specified by the threat throughout the night, but no bomb was found. 

No charges have been filed in the case.
